Imogene "Jean" Jenkins was born on September 7,1929 in Lamar County, Alabama to the late Brady and Willie Rae Guin Jenkins. She passed away on April 20, 2022 at the age of 92.

Survivors include her son, Eric Jenkins; sister, Jennifer (Doug) Butler; brother, Douglas (Pam) Jenkins; niece, Cheri (Chad) Nelms; and nephews, Craig (Tina) Butler, Brandon (Kathryne) Jenkins and Kip Jenkins.

She was preceded in death by her parents, Brady and Willie Rae Guin Jenkins and her brother, Hootie Jenkins.

Jean spent most of her life in Fayette and Lamar County. She worked in many of the textile plants in and around those counties.

She was a talented seamstress. Jean was a very happy and content person. She loved animals, especially her dogs who were her constant companions.

1 Corinthians 13:13; Three things will last forever: faith, hope and love and the greatest of these is love. Her love for her family and our love for her will be with us always and forever.
